def stat(filename, retry_params=None, _account_id=None): """Get GCSFileStat of a Google Cloud storage file. Args: filename: A Google Cloud Storage filename of form '/bucket/filename'. retry_params: An api_utils.RetryParams for this call to GCS. If None, the default one is used. _account_id: Internal-use only. Returns: a GCSFileStat object containing info about this file. Raises: errors.AuthorizationError: if authorization failed. errors.NotFoundError: if an object that's expected to exist doesn't. """ common.validate_file_path(filename) api = storage_api._get_storage_api(retry_params=retry_params, account_id=_account_id) status, headers, content = api.head_object( api_utils._quote_filename(filename)) errors.check_status(status, [200], filename, resp_headers=headers, body=content) file_stat = common.GCSFileStat( filename=filename, st_size=common.get_stored_content_length(headers), st_ctime=common.http_time_to_posix(headers.get('last-modified')), etag=headers.get('etag'), content_type=headers.get('content-type'), metadata=common.get_metadata(headers)) return file_stat
